YOUR CONTRIBUTOR, writing on VOSA annual test pass rates last week ('Testing Times'. CM 3 December) appears to call truck-makers claims into question.

I can assure him that, at MAN. ow figure for first-time pass rates over 1,31C tests in October this year was 93.14% that is, to be clear, vehicles prepared by the MAN network that went through first time without any issues.

Small defects rectified on the test lane pushed the final figure up to 96.8% foi vehicles leaving the station with a tesi certificate. In the same month, 24 of oui dealers achieved 100% first-time pas! rates in 275 tests. In the interests o absolute clarity, though, let me stat that our first-time pass rate for thc year to date is a little lower at 91.32% over 12,205 tests — and these are al VOSA supplied figures.

We would hope to finish the year a 92% or higher. as demanded by ou MAN Up Time Principle (UTP standards, which is one of a number o standards put in place to help operator meet their 0-licence compliance neeth John Davies Head of UK Service and Support MAN Truck & Bus UK
